## Deployment

Quick note for whoever's reviewing this: Fernquill precompiles all templates at boot, so cold starts are chunky but render times stay flat. We cap template cache size aggressively because unbounded caching bit us hard during the Marrowgate launch. Nothing user-supplied ever hits the compiler directly. Before rolling out, double-check the rendering settings, which are listed here.

deployment values, kadug-fawip:
[fenath]
port = 9200
region = north-3
host = fenath.lumicworks.corp
timeout_ms = 250
retries = 7

Handover — Reseller Programme. From M. Calloway to J. Brant. Ferndale tier rebates reconciled through Q2; Ostrow Partners dispute pending. Margin floors unchanged; two resellers in Kelverton on probation. Finance to track accrual variances monthly. Full partner ledger is in the shared tracker. The confidential commercial outlook is appended directly below.

board note of tagug-hahag: Praionax Logistics is in early talks to buy Julaxek Group for about $36.3 million. The Julmir launch date is March 1, and nothing goes to the press before then.

**New starter checklist – goods lift orientation (night shift)**

- Walk the starter past the goods lift at the Ashgrove Depot loading bay and explain it is reserved for deliveries only; passenger use is not permitted even when the main lifts are busy.
- Show them the intercom for contacting the dock team if a pallet arrives overnight.
- Confirm they know couriers must stay in the bay and never ride up unescorted.
- If they will be signing for night deliveries, the lift panel requires the dock code below.

badge for bahop-tajof: bdg-SYX-0